Mega Man Legends 3: Prototype Version delayed

I guess we won't be seeing him (her?) on the eShop's launch.

Mega Man Legends 3’s producer Kitabayashi announced that the downloadable “Prototype” won’t be released alongside the Nintendo 3DS eShop’s launch, but will instead be working to make the game as good as possible.

While I can barely wait to play this, I am glad that they’re putting as much work into this project as possible to make it as good a game as they possibly can. The better this thing turns out to be, the better its sales will be and the higher the chances of the “full” game to come out are.

“It’s always been our aim in the production of this game to create something that would provide a fun time for all, and from here on out, we will be maintaining this aim with a renewed desire to create a product of the highest quality. Please wait just a little longer!” Kitabayashi says. A new release date has not been given, but I’m almost willing to bet that we’re going to hear about that during Capcom’s E3 conference.
